## Deployment

FareLevel, our rate-parity checker, runs as a single worker pool behind the Quillgate scheduler. Deploy only from a tagged build, never from a branch, because the comparison engine caches vendor snapshots keyed by release version. After rollout, watch the mismatch-rate dashboard for fifteen minutes; a spike usually means a stale vendor feed rather than a real parity break. Before restarting any worker, confirm the runtime matches the expected configuration values listed below.

config for tagaf-bawif:
[norok]
host = norok.ordinworks.local
user = norok_svc
database = norok_prod

# Service Accounts: String Extraction

The `extract-i18n` script pulls translatable strings from all Bramblewick repos and pushes them to the Glossa service. It runs under the `i18n-extractor` service account. Do not run it under your personal account; Glossa rate-limits individual users aggressively. The account has write access to the staging catalog only. Set the token in your shell before invoking the script. The current staging token is below.

API key for kahap-kafog: zpat15_6qzxZ7YR8aDwjmp

Internal Memo — Transition to Annual Billing

To the board: following careful review of collection patterns at Hallowmere Analytics, management recommends migrating all subscription clients to annual billing over two quarters. Modeling by our controller, Edwin Prane, indicates a one-time cash acceleration and a projected reduction in churn among mid-tier accounts. Legal has confirmed the contract amendments are straightforward. We will phase the change carefully to avoid renewal friction. The strategic rationale is summarized in the note below.

board note of yahof-bagag: Only 5 of the 80 pilot accounts renewed Wenwyn, so a churn review is set for April 1.

☐ Fire-drill roll call — know where to go!

Welcome aboard! Sometime in your first week, Penhallow Labs runs a practice fire drill, and yes, new starters get counted too. When the alarm sounds, head out via the nearest green-signed stairwell and gather at the gravel yard by the bike shed. Find Dara, the floor warden in the orange vest, and give your name so you're ticked off. Afterwards you'll badge back in at the side door using the code below.

turnstile pass: bdg-YEOZLM-79341408